1. Fashion Designer
Thanks to such initiatives as Project Runway, many people are interested in the fashion enterprise’s direction: completely design styles. A profession as a style designer appears extravagant and rewarding, but it takes a lot of labor. A fashion designer must be well-informed of modern traits (and occasionally be ahead of them) and have the creativity to conceptualize new designs. A fashion designer creates sketches, whether or not by hand or with computer-aided layout (CAD) software, of their designs and ought to be acquainted with fabric and materials that allow them to create samples that display the final product that could appear. As a fashion designer, you can concentrate on clothing design, footwear, or add-ons.
